What is Claude for Excel?
Claude for Excel is designed to be a transparent and intuitive collaborator that operates from a convenient sidebar within Excel. This new feature can access and understand the entirety of your open workbook. Claude for Excel can help you untangle the most complex dependencies, from intricate formulas to data spread across multiple tabs.
One of its most impressive features is its commitment to transparency. Every action Claude takes is tracked and explained in plain English, with direct links to the cells it has modified. This allows you to maintain complete control and visibility over your work, ensuring that the AI is just a helpful assistant.
Claude for Excel introduces many powerful capabilities designed to simplify your workflow and eliminate common spreadsheet frustrations.
Here are some of the key features:
- Instant Answers and Explanations: Claude can break down complex calculations and trace data flows across your entire workbook, complete with cell-level citations to help you verify the logic, which means you can get immediate, clear explanations for any cell, formula, or worksheet.
- Seamless Scenario Testing: Claude preserves all formula dependencies, highlighting every change it makes and providing a clear explanation for each modification, so you can update assumptions and test different scenarios without fear of breaking the model.
- Effortless Debugging: Claude can quickly identify the source of common Excel errors like #REF!, #VALUE!, and circular references, explaining what went wrong and how to fix it without disrupting the rest of your model.
- Model Building and Template Population: Build new financial models from the ground up based on your specific requirements, or populate existing templates with new data while maintaining the original structure and formulas.
At a practical level, this turns Excel from a static grid into a conversational model workspace. Instead of hunting through 12 tabs to see why EBITDA doesn't match, you can just ask, "Why is operating income lower in Q3 than Q2?" and jump directly to the cell trail Claude references.

Claude for Excel is Anthropic's strategy to integrate its AI model into the Microsoft ecosystem. Claude can already create and edit Excel spreadsheets and PowerPoint slides within its own applications, and it can connect to Microsoft 365 to search for files, emails, and Teams conversations. The addition of a dedicated Excel integration can bring the power of AI directly into the workflow of millions of professionals.
Anthropic's Claude for Excel is like an AI coworker for finance and operations teams that makes Excel explainable, editable, and safe to collaborate on. If the beta goes well, this could become a new default way people talk to spreadsheets.
